Filing our letter now. Here's their passport explanation, from the defense filing:
Eighth, as for the Austrian passport the government trumpets, it expired 32 years
ago. And the government offers nothing to suggest — and certainly no evidence —
that Epstein ever used it. In any case, Epstein — an affluent member of the Jewish
faith — acquired the passport in the 1980s, when hijackings were prevalent, in
connection to Middle East travel. The passport was for personal protection in the
event of travel to dangerous areas, only to be presented to potential kidnapers,
hijackers or terrorists should violent episodes occur.
